Warning Signs You Need Truck-Mounted Water Extraction
Spring storms may be unpredictable, but there are warning signs that show you may need professional help to prevent or respond to water damage. Don’t ignore these signs – they could save you thousands of dollars in repairs and potential health hazards.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, musty odors are a common s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ent, unpleasant smell in your home, it’s essential to investigate further to find out the source of the odor.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to become warped or buckled, creating uneven surfaces and potential tripping hazards. If you notice any signs of damage to your flooring, contact our team immediately.
Discoloration or Staining on Walls or Ceilings
Water damage can cause discoloration or staining on walls and ceilings, which can be costly to repair if left untreated. Be sure to investigate any signs of discoloration or staining to find out the best course of action.
Unusual Noises or Sounds
Unusual noises or sounds, such as creaking or groaning, can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any unusual sounds, investigate further to find out the source.
Water Stains or Mineral Deposits
Water stains or mineral deposits on walls, ceilings, or floors can be a sign of water damage. Be sure to investigate any signs of staining or discoloration to find out the best course of action.
Truck-Mounted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ak (less than 1 gallon per minute) | Yes | No | DIY solutions can be effective for small leaks, but be sure to act quickly to prevent further damage. |
| Large leak (over 5 gallons per minute) | No | Yes | Large leaks need professional equipment and expertise to prevent costly repairs and potential health hazards. |
| Standing water (over 1 inch deep) | No | Yes | Standing water needs professional extraction equipment to prevent further damage and prevent the growth of mold and mildew. |
| Water damage to electrical systems |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ical systems is a serious safety hazard and needs professional expertise to repair safely. |
| Water damage to structural elements (e.g. Walls, floors) | No | Yes | Water damage to structural elements needs professional expertise to repair safely and prevent further damage. |

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Cost in Cumberland, RI
The cost of truck-mounted water extraction can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Cumberland, RI. Our team will provide a personalized estimate for your specific needs, and we’re happy to answer any questions you may have about the process and pricing.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Inspection | $100 – $500 | The cost of the initial assessment and inspection depends on the size of the affected area and the complexity of the damage. |
| Water Extraction and Removal | $500 – $2,500 | The cost of water extraction and removal depends on the amount of water that needs to be removed, the equipment required, and the time needed to complete the job. |
| Drainage and Drying | $200 – $1,000 | The cost of drainage and drying depends on the size of the affected area, the type of equipment required, and the time needed to complete the job. |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$100 – $500 | The cost of the final inspection and cleaning depends on the size of the affected area and the complexity of the job. |
| More Services (e.g. Mold remediation, structural drying) | $500 – $5,000 | The cost of more services depends on the type and scope of the work required. |
